Q: Is 227,563 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 227,563 is not a prime number.

Why is 227,563 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 227563 can be evenly divided by 1 7 19 29 59 133 203 413 551 1,121 1,711 3,857 7,847 11,977 32,509 and 227,563, with no remainder.

Since 227,563 cannot be divided by just 1 and 227,563, it is not a prime number.
